A female suicide bomber on Saturday killed two passers-by and her accomplice in an attack in Ngamdu, Borno State.
Ngamdu is about 90km from Maiduguri, the Borno State capital.
Credible news agency, AFP, quoted a highly placed security source as having said: “The suicide mission took place at around 1130am when two women wearing hijabs tried to board a commercial vehicle but the wary driver resisted.
“One of the women was wearing the bomb around her waist and it exploded after the bus departed, killing the other woman and two other people.”
